Responsibilities

The Regulatory Engineer will navigate the regulatory framework for licensing advanced fission technologies and participate in the engineering design of these technologies. Responsibilities include preparing, reviewing, and maintaining licensing documentation such as the Final Safety Analysis Report, planning and performing complex assignments in a team environment, and supporting or managing deliverables for regulatory activities. The role also involves interfacing with technical engineering, reviewing technical material, performing design engineering work, providing technical feedback to design teams, documenting work, and writing technical reports. Additionally, the engineer will support or lead the resolution of key strategic licensing issues.

About Oklo

Oklo develops advanced fission power plants that utilize a unique approach to the fission reaction, ensuring safety and enabling the use of nuclear waste as fuel. Their main product, the Aurora reactor, generates up to 15 megawatts of power and can run for over 10 years without refueling, making it both cost-effective and environmentally friendly. Oklo distinguishes itself from competitors by focusing on recycling nuclear waste and providing energy solutions for a variety of clients, including industrial facilities and remote communities. The company's goal is to deliver clean, reliable, and affordable energy while transforming the nuclear energy sector.
